From: Jeroen Frijters Date: Wed, 20 Apr 2005 09:13:22 +0000 (+0000) Subject: PixelGrabber.java (setPixels(int,int,int,int, ColorModel,byte[],int,int): Fixed byte... X-Git-Url: https://git.libre-soc.org/?a=commitdiff_plain;h=9db695c1983e0067167722ac45732abfed0e723e;p=gcc.git PixelGrabber.java (setPixels(int,int,int,int, ColorModel,byte[],int,int): Fixed byte to int conversion. 2005-04-20 Jeroen Frijters * java/awt/image/PixelGrabber.java (setPixels(int,int,int,int, ColorModel,byte[],int,int): Fixed byte to int conversion. From-SVN: r98448 --- diff --git a/libjava/ChangeLog b/libjava/ChangeLog index c05188ba810..70169b06991 100644 --- a/libjava/ChangeLog +++ b/libjava/ChangeLog @@ -1,3 +1,8 @@ +2005-04-20 Jeroen Frijters + + * java/awt/image/PixelGrabber.java (setPixels(int,int,int,int, + ColorModel,byte[],int,int): Fixed byte to int conversion. + 2005-04-20 Michael Koch * java/io/FilePermission.java diff --git a/libjava/java/awt/image/PixelGrabber.java b/libjava/java/awt/image/PixelGrabber.java index bcfa050f3df..0287fb3d22b 100644 --- a/libjava/java/awt/image/PixelGrabber.java +++ b/libjava/java/awt/image/PixelGrabber.java @@ -522,7 +522,7 @@ public class PixelGrabber implements ImageConsumer assert (i >= 0 && i < int_pixel_buffer.length); assert (p >= 0 && p < pixels.length); - int_pixel_buffer[i] = currentModel.getRGB (pixels[p]); + int_pixel_buffer[i] = currentModel.getRGB (pixels[p] & 0xFF); } else {